Fist Puncher, an insane comedic brawler with pixelated graphics, cow throwing, and bucket-loads of weird humor, is available 60% off on GOG.com. That's only $3.99 for the next 48 hours!

[url=http://www.gog.com/game/fist_puncher][/url]Fist Puncher is one of those games so full of explosive insanity, that it's not easy to describe to the general public. Let's try either way. There is this team of violent vigilantes, led by the neurosurgeon / martial arts master / philanthropist / macho / rockstar / crime fighter, Doctor Karate. With the help of a disgracefully doping ex-athlete Steroid Jackson, the masked Beekeeper, and deadly derby girl Hella Fistgerald, as well as a whole cast of other deranged keepers of justice, he takes on a evil syndicate led by the kingpin of crime known as The Milkman. The crew blasts through the city of Las Cruces, turning chaos and mayhem into more chaos and mayhem, in the good old tradition of bombing stuff for the sake of peace and justice. In the process, they will throw cows at goons, participate in ostrich races, and crush Nazi birthday parties. OK, how's that for a description? Nope, still doesn't do the game justice. Okay, I'm just gonna come right out and say it: The game is ugly. It looks like something a one-man development team put together for a shareware game back in the early 90's. But I bought it, I've played about an hour's worth, and I've got to say, Judas ain't lying: It's fun!

It plays a lot like River City Ransom as opposed to Final Fight or Streets of Rage, and the boss battles are boring as dirt, but the game is a pleasant time-waster with solid controls (especially if you have a gamepad). Is it game of the year material? No! But is it worth $3.99? Yes, in my mind, absolutely. If you're a fan of the genre it'd even be worth $5.99, although I don't think I would have bought it for full price (beat-em-ups don't normally sell me).

Heck, I've even grown to like the fugly art. It's a little MS Paint-y, but it has its own charm. Of course, I played a lot of crappy indie shareware games in my DOS days, so I'm pretty easygoing when it comes to appearance.

I just watched the WTF video of Total Biscuit about this game and it's really different from my experience. The boss battle is really tedious in his vid, and yeah, 10 min to complete a stage is really too much. Personally, I'm all about finishing games so I set up the difficulty on easy and I think it gives a better experience because it gives a more arcade-feeling (for example, I completed this stage in under 3minutes). I feel the stages are better enjoyed as shorts bursts so maybe you could set up the difficulty lower (you still can get killed on easy by bosses and "hazardous levels").

Part of the fun lies also in the choice of character I think (the beekeeper seems rather dull, I don't know why totalbiscuit chose him). I haven't played the doc but I really like the girls moves which consists mainly of slide attacks, spin kicks which spreads harming hearts of love and the top is seducing a random bad guy so he becomes your sidekick.
